    According to a new study, finger tapping, voice, and walking data on a smartphone that is processed by deep machine learning tools can accurately distinguish between people with and without Parkinson’s disease.  The study looks at fine motor skills as digital biomarkers for PD.     I work in clinical research and am the sole caregiver for my mom with Parkinson’s.  We are getting ready to open a trial for a non-invasive neuromodulation device.  This study will use tests like the finger tapping and walking with the smartphone to collect data.  I think it’s really interesting and eliminates the opinion of the rater.  Should provide more consistent data.
